Induction Heating Vacuum Sintering Furnace for SiC Powder


Description:

  • This batch-style 2500℃ vacuum induction sintering furnace adopts upgraded IGBT power supply module, which greatly cuts power consumption and delivers steady long-run operation for high-temperature material sintering work.
  • Equipped with mature medium-frequency induction heating matched with fully sealed vacuum chamber, it creates uniform and stable ultra-high temperature field to meet strict densification standards of high-performance special materials.
  • Designed for long-cycle industrial production, it adopts heavy-duty robust frame and intelligent temperature control system. Users can freely set heating rate, holding duration and cooling curves to guarantee uniform sintering quality of each batch of workpieces.
  • Suitable for both mass industrial production and small sample trial processing, it can sinter boron carbide sheets, high-performance ceramics and hard alloy components. With intuitive operation panel and full safety protection configuration, it fits well for material R&D labs and batch manufacturing workshops.

Application:

  • Ceramic Materials: Sintering of boron carbide plates, silicon carbide, zirconia, sapphire, and other advanced ceramic components.
  • Hard Alloys & Metals: Processing of tungsten carbide, carbide alloys, metal billets, and powder metallurgy products (e.g., neodymium magnets, NdFe14B).
  • Special Materials: Sintering of gemstone, diamond, rhenium materials, boron nitrogen, vanadium carbide powder, and composite metal powders.

Furnace Configuration:

  • Control System: Optional 1-to-1 (one control cabinet for one furnace) or 1-to-2 (one control cabinet for two furnaces) control modes, equipped with Delta PLC for stable, intelligent operation.

Key standard & optional components:

  • Vacuum System: Integrated high-performance vacuum unit (including vacuum pump, valve group) to maintain stable vacuum environment during sintering.
  • Gas Purifier: High-efficiency gas purification equipment (optional) to filter impurities and ensure clean gas supply for atmosphere-controlled processes.
  • Cooling Tower: Optional cooling equipment to achieve efficient heat dissipation, ensuring stable operation of high-temperature components.
  • Temperature Measurement: Equipped with Raytek (US) infrared thermometer for real-time, accurate high-temperature monitoring (supports precise temperature control up to 2500℃).
  • Air Compressor: Optional auxiliary equipment to provide stable air supply for pneumatic components.

Feature Advantages:

  • High-Temperature Capability: Reaches up to 2500℃.
  • Vacuum & Induction Heating: Vacuum environment prevents material oxidation; induction heating ensures fast, uniform temperature distribution.
  • Precise Control: Equipped with FP93 Japanese Shimaden High-Precise Temperature Control System, ensuring stable sintering processes and consistent product quality.
  • Versatility: Compatible with a wide range of materials (ceramics, alloys, special powders), meeting diverse production needs.
  • Safety & Reliability: Equipped with short circuit, over pressure, over-temperature, over current, water shortage, and other protection mechanisms for safe operation.
